What Is a Car Locksmith?

A car locksmith, likewise known as an automotive locksmith, is a specialized expert trained to deal with all types of issues related to vehicle locks and keys. These experts can assist with a range of services, from key duplication and lock rekeying to transponder key programming and ignition repair. Car locksmith professionals are equipped with the tools and knowledge to manage modern-day car security systems, consisting of those with innovative technology like keyless entry and anti-theft devices.

Why You Might Need a Car Locksmith

There are a number of situations where the services of a car locksmith may be necessary:

  1. Lockout: If you've locked yourself out of your car, a locksmith can rapidly and effectively open your vehicle without triggering damage.
  2. Key Duplication: If you need an extra set of keys or your existing keys are worn out, a car locksmith can make premium duplicates.
  3. Transponder Key Programming: Modern automobiles typically come with transponder keys that require programming to match the car's unique recognition code. A professional locksmith can manage this job.
  4. Lock Repair or Replacement: If your car lock is broken or malfunctioning, a locksmith can repair or replace it.
  5. Ignition Repair: Issues with the ignition can avoid your car from starting. A car locksmith can detect and repair these issues.
  6. Car Security Systems: If you're wanting to enhance your car's security with extra locks or an alarm, a car locksmith can set up and set up these for you.

What to Expect from a Car Locksmith Service

When you call a car locksmith, the procedure generally involves the following steps:

  1. Initial Contact:

    • Call or Book Online: Contact the locksmith through their telephone number or site. Provide them with your place and the nature of the issue.
    • Price estimate: Most locksmiths will provide you a quote over the phone. Guarantee you understand the cost before they arrive.
  2. On-Site Service:

    • Verification: The locksmith will ask for identification to confirm that you are the owner of the vehicle. This is a standard security measure.
    • Assessment: They will assess the issue and determine the very best strategy.
    • Service Execution: Depending on the problem, the locksmith might unlock your car, make a brand-new key, rekey your locks, or carry out other needed jobs.
    • Evaluating: After the service is completed, the locksmith will check the locks and keys to guarantee everything is working appropriately.
    • Payment: Payment is typically made at the end of the service. Some locksmith professionals accept cash, while others might take credit cards or mobile payments.

FAQs About Car Locksmiths

Q: How much does a car locksmith normally cost?A: The cost of a car locksmith service can differ based on the specific job, the make and design of your car, and the place. Typically, opening a car can range from ₤ 30 to ₤ 100, while making a new key can cost between ₤ 50 and ₤ 150. More intricate tasks like transponder key programming or lock replacement can be more expensive.

Q: Can a car locksmith make a brand-new key without the original?A: Yes, an expert car locksmith can make a new key even if you do not have the initial. However, this process may need additional time and tools, and it can be more expensive than replicating an existing key.

Q: Are car locksmith professionals legal?A: Yes, car locksmiths near me locksmiths are legal, but they should be certified and bonded in many states. They are also required to verify the identity of the vehicle owner to avoid theft or unauthorized access.

Q: How long does it take for a car locksmith to arrive?A: The reaction time can differ. In city locations, it might take 30 minutes to an hour. In more remote locations, the wait time can be longer. Numerous locksmith professionals provide 24/7 emergency situation services.

Q: Can a car locksmith program a transponder key?A: Yes, car locksmith professionals who are trained in contemporary automotive technology can program transponder keys. This involves syncing the key's distinct code with your car's onboard computer system.

Q: Do car locksmith professionals use mobile services?A: Yes, numerous car locksmiths provide mobile services, allowing them to come to your area, whether it's your home, workplace, or the side of the road.

Tools and Technology Used by Car Locksmiths

Car locksmith professionals utilize a range of tools and technologies to perform their services:

  • Lock Picks and Decoders: For traditional lockout support and lock adjustment.
  • Key Cutting Machines: To replicate keys accurately.
  • Transponder Key Programmers: To program transponder keys to your car's particular code.
  • Diagnostic Scanners: To determine problems with your car's electronic systems.
  • Drilling Equipment: For circumstances where locks are significantly damaged and require to be drilled out.
